The 16-acre Pleasant Hills Arboretum, donated to the community by A.W. Robertson and his wife, Alice, sixty years ago, contributes much to the quality of life of all who live here. This beautiful natural area, situated between Oakcrest Lane and West Bruceton Road, is open to the public as a place for exercise, enjoyment, education, and relaxation from sunrise to sunset, all year round.
With its 200-year-old oak trees, the Arboretum has a long history of protection from the axe and plow, and the non-profit Pleasant Hills Arboretum Corporation exists to ensure its protection for generations to come.
